The Redan Inn
4.3/544 Reviews
We stayed for one night b&b taking advantage of the tasting menu offer. The staff were very friendly and welcoming and the pub had a real local feel and great atmosphere. The food was great and the five course menu was really six (if you include “snacks” which turned out to be a well laden deli board of salamis, ham, bread, cheese, olives for starters. Each of the other courses were generous portions (especially for a tasting menu), good quality and all really well presented. The room we stayed in was small but comfortable and clean with modern TV, tea, coffee, bottled water. The cooked breakfast the following morning rounded off a really pleasant overnight stay.
The Litton
4.6/540 Reviews
First off. Staff were lovely. Very professional and friendly. Nice room away from the restaurant so very quiet. Spacious shower room. Our little dog loved his treats and pawsecco. Stayed three nights and ate in restaurant. The whisky bar and sitting area was cosy especially when they lit the fire for us. Food good, breakfast very nice. Sausages offered to our little boy although I tended to share mine as the food was plentiful. Felt quite relaxed here with our little dog. Would definitely recommend.
